Full Cast & Crew of 1969

  • Robert Downey Jr. – Ralph Carr
  • Kiefer Sutherland – Scott Clifton Denny
  • Bruce Dern – Cliff Denny
  • Mariette Hartley – Jessie Denny
  • Winona Ryder – Beth Carr
